Buying professional oscilloscopes, function generators, and spectrum analyzers in the 90s was prohibitively expensive for hobbyists. Elektor solved this by publishing DIY alternatives, including automated component testers, digital frequency counters, and PC-based logic analyzers. How to Use and Mount an ISO File

The "Elektor Magazine DVD 1990-1999 ISO" was released in multiple editions catering to different regions. The original Elektor Verlag DVD was primarily in German. For English-speaking users, the Elektor Electronics (UK) edition was released in 2009 for the international market. There were also specific French editions (as Collection complète 1990-1999 ).

The original 1990–1999 DVD used an older HTML or Adobe Acrobat index interface designed for Windows 95, 98, or XP.
